Intereting Posts
Написав некоторые символы типа «<» в XML-файле Получить имя запускаемой программы из пакета adb Pakage для проверки токена входа в Google в режиме Go on GAE ClassNotFoundException: не нашел класс на пути: DexPathList Default Style Fails для вкладки TabPageIndicator для ViewPagerIndicator. Почему и как исправить? Android Studio: Ice Cream Sandwich (уровень API 15) Конфигурация устройства не отображается, даже если установлен системный образ В чем разница между паролем хранилища ключей и паролем ключей в Android Sign Certification? Поиск контактов в приложении Android Как поместить AVD (эмулятор) в режим OFFLINE? Проверьте подключение к Интернету INTENT База данных Android заблокирована Как отключить отображение «предложений» на Soft Keyboard Создает ли startService () новый экземпляр службы или использует существующий? Что такое com.google.android.gms.persistent и почему он всегда использует CPU? Как программно удалить базу данных SQLite из Android

Запуск приложений Android в веб-браузере

Я работаю в компании, которая специализируется на разработке мобильных мобильных приложений. Компания делает приложения для Android и iOS. Теперь, чтобы показать наши приложения руководителям для разных компаний, мы используем partable.com для внедрения наших приложений iOS в браузере. Таким образом, мы можем просто отправить этих потенциальных клиентов URL, и они могут играть с приложением.

После долгого поиска в Интернете я не мог найти что-либо, чтобы сделать такую ​​функциональность для Android-приложения. Есть ли способ, которым я могу это сделать. Существуют ли какие-либо инструменты, которые я могу использовать?

Solutions Collecting From Web of "Запуск приложений Android в веб-браузере"

Вы можете запустить приложение в экземпляре эмулятора Android – виртуальной машины, которая является частью бесплатного Android SDK .

Запуск эмулятора на регулярном сеансе сервера VNC, а не на приложение VNC-сервера, работающее на эмуляторе, скорее всего обеспечит лучшую производительность.

Сессия VNC и сеанс эмулятора Android могут быть запущены по мере необходимости с веб-страницы со встроенным Java-апплетом VNC-просмотра. Например, в Ubuntu это клиент Java-просмотра свободно доступен в пакете vnc-java.

Чтобы избежать случайного обмена данными между пользователями, необходимо было бы запустить каждый сеанс VM с чистой копией экземпляра AVD и виртуальной SD-карты Android VM.

Чтобы уменьшить копию VM и время запуска для сеансов эмулятора, может быть желательно, чтобы веб-сервер поддерживал несколько активных сеансов, которые были запущены и готовы к использованию. Это обеспечит чистые индивидуальные сеансы для ваших потенциальных клиентов.

Может быть, слишком поздно, но проверить https://app.manymo.com/
Они используют Android-эмуляторы в веб-браузере. Я думаю, это то, что вы искали.

Вы прошли через AppSurfer .

Этот сайт позволяет запускать приложения Android в браузере. В дополнение к этому у этого продукта есть много других функций, таких как встроенный виджет на вашем собственном сайте, например, виджет трубки, и, что более интересно, как вы можете воспроизводить видео на YouTube в facebook, виджет AppSurfer запускается в самой записи facebook без какого-либо перенаправления ,

Попробуйте этот продукт.

В браузере действительно нет функции для встраивания в браузер, но вы можете загрузить приложение с помощью своего веб-браузера. Просто подайте его с вашего сервера с соответствующим типом mime и включите загрузку Unknown Sources на свой телефон. Просмотрите опубликованные данные за вычетом публикации в Android Market.

Android-виртуальная машина, используемая для «прихода» с VMWare или Paralle … Я забыл, что именно … – вы просто «выбрали его» под одним из меню приложений – и вы можете загрузить его прямо и быстро, VNC в него, Жить в сети, весь сок, которым пользуется гостевой ВМ … Вы могли бы определенно подстроить что-то с помощью этого метода, не имея другого варианта ….

В том же духе есть что-то вроде проекта установки LiveCD, который, я полагаю, делает в основном одно и то же … Это, вероятно, связано с мультиплексированием сеанса VNC или проксированием сеанса браузера каким-то образом … но его определенно возможно …

О, и не забывайте о значении хорошо продуманных, лаконичных и продуманных «записанных» демонстраций скринкастов. Вы можете контролировать качество «опыта», и это довольно сложно. ..

К сожалению, нет готовых решений, которые делают то, что вы хотите. Лучше всего будет запустить экземпляр эмулятора с вашим приложением в нем, а затем исправить что-то вроде Android VNC . Затем вы можете использовать один из решений VNC на основе браузера (я считаю, что TightVNC имеет Java-средство просмотра, которое может быть встроено в виде апплета).

Комплекс, но в настоящее время нет реальных альтернатив. Удачи.